SPILL does shows...
Mike_Diver by Mike Diver March 7th, 2006

On-the-rise music magazine SPILL, available from Fopp stores nationwide and gigs and all over, for utterly nowt, has put togther a quite admirable series of gigs for the next month and a bit. Do check these hot puppies the heck out, won'tcha?

10 March
@ Goldsmiths College, New Cross, London
Fuck-Off Machete, Subsource, Horsebox
+ DJ sets from John Kennedy (XFM) and GoodBooks

11 March
@ Wates House, University of Surrey, Guildford
Fuck-Off Machete, Meet Me in St Louis

16 March
@ The Watershed, The Broadway, Wimbledon
The Trend, Flipron, Ox, Little Spitfire

30 March
@ The Joiners, Southampton
SixNationState, Fleeing New York (pictured), Carter Brown, 21st Century Beatnik

1 April
@ The Star, Guildford
Flipron, Guns or Knives + more TBC

13 April
@ The Star, Guildford
Dive Dive, Tired Irie, Cats and Cats and Cats, Optimist Club

15 April
@ The Wheatsheaf, Oxford
Dive Dive, Frank Turner, This Town Needs Guns

20 April
@ The Watershed, The Broadway, Wimbledon
Veto Silver, theOracleBoy, Morton Valance, The Blockage

22 April
@ The Star, Guildford
Jeremy Warmsley, Rose Kemp + more TBC

25 April
@ The Water Rats, Kings Cross, London
Story One, SixNationState, Ox

All of these gigs are in the DiS listings, so be sure to add yourself to them using the gig calendar function. (Check this, for an example.) Tickets vary from four quid to six, on the doors. SPILL's new website can be found here.
